Proper HVAC installation starts with thorough planning. We evaluate your property's heating and cooling requirements through detailed load calculations, considering insulation levels, window efficiency, ceiling heights, occupancy patterns, and Grande Prairie's climate demands. We assess your existing ductwork for capacity and condition, recommend improvements where needed, and design a complete system that delivers balanced comfort throughout your space.

Not every HVAC system performs well in northern Alberta's extreme conditions. We recommend equipment proven to handle our temperature range, from summer heat to winter cold that regularly drops below -30°C. Our decades of experience installing systems here means we know which brands, models, and efficiency levels deliver reliable performance in Grande Prairie's demanding climate rather than just working from manufacturer specifications.

Even premium HVAC equipment fails prematurely when installed incorrectly. Our installation teams follow manufacturer specifications precisely, ensuring proper refrigerant charging, airflow balancing, ductwork sealing, electrical connections, and thermostat placement. We pull all required permits, pass inspections, and register warranties correctly. Quality installation protects your investment and ensures your system operates safely and efficiently from day one.

Many HVAC problems stem from inadequate or poorly designed ductwork rather than equipment issues. We evaluate existing duct systems, identify improvements needed for proper airflow, and can modify or replace ductwork as part of complete installations. Properly sized and sealed ductwork ensures your new system delivers its full capacity efficiently to every room.

Poor installation is the leading cause of HVAC performance problems and premature equipment failure. Here are the issues professional installation prevents.

Undersized or Oversized Equipment

Systems that are too small struggle to maintain comfortable temperatures during extreme weather, running constantly and wearing out prematurely. Oversized systems short-cycle, creating temperature swings and humidity problems. Proper load calculations during installation planning prevent both issues.

Poor Ductwork Design

Improperly sized or configured ductwork restricts airflow, creates hot and cold spots, and forces your system to work harder than necessary. Our installation process includes thorough ductwork assessment and modification to ensure balanced airflow throughout your property.

Incorrect Refrigerant Charging

Too much or too little refrigerant dramatically reduces system efficiency and can damage compressors. Our technicians precisely measure and verify refrigerant charge according to manufacturer specifications during every installation.

Improper Thermostat Placement

A thermostat installed near heat sources, in direct sunlight, or in drafty areas gives false readings that cause your system to cycle incorrectly. We select optimal thermostat locations based on your home layout and usage patterns.

Inadequate Ventilation

Modern high-efficiency systems require proper combustion air supply and exhaust venting. Incorrect venting can reduce efficiency, create safety hazards, or cause equipment failures. Our installations include proper ventilation design for Grande Prairie's climate.

Skipped Permits and Inspections

Unpermitted HVAC installations can create safety hazards, void warranties, and cause problems when selling your property. We pull all required permits and schedule inspections for every installation to protect your investment and ensure code compliance.

Electrical Issues

HVAC systems require proper electrical connections, correctly sized circuits, and adequate service panel capacity. Improper electrical work can damage equipment, create fire hazards, or cause chronic operational problems. Our installations include complete electrical verification.

Unbalanced Airflow

Some rooms too hot while others are too cold is often the result of poor system balancing during installation. We test and adjust airflow to every register, ensuring even temperatures and maximum comfort throughout your property.
